What is the Multiple Bank Mandate Registration Form?
The Multiple Bank Mandate Registration Form is essential for unit holders in mutual fund investments, allowing them to register or add multiple bank accounts for receiving their redemption and dividend proceeds. This form enhances financial flexibility by enabling streamlined transactions between mutual funds and the account holders.
Unit holders need to register multiple bank accounts to ensure timely processing of investment payouts. Additionally, individuals must provide accompanying documents, such as cancelled cheques, to verify their bank account details.

Who is eligible to use the Multiple Bank Mandate Registration Form?
The form is designed for individuals who hold mutual fund investments and wish to register or update bank accounts for receiving redemption or dividend payments. All unit holders must participate in signing the form.
What documents do I need to submit with the form?
You will need to submit cancelled cheques along with the Multiple Bank Mandate Registration Form for verification purposes. Ensure that all signatures are provided by the unit holders.
How can I submit the completed form?
You can submit the completed form by email or postal service. Ensure all required documents, including signed copies and cancelled cheques, are included to avoid processing delays.
Are there deadlines for submitting the form?
While there are no specific deadlines for submitting the Multiple Bank Mandate Registration Form, it is advisable to complete it before any scheduled dividend payment dates to ensure timely processing.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include entering incorrect bank account information, forgetting to sign the form, or not providing the required supporting documents. Review the form carefully before submission.
How long does it take to process the Multiple Bank Mandate Registration Form?
Processing times can vary depending on the institution handling the form. Typically, it may take a few business days to a couple of weeks to process the form and update bank account details.
Do I need to notarize the Multiple Bank Mandate Registration Form?
No, notarization is not required for the Multiple Bank Mandate Registration Form. However, all signatures from unit holders must be present for the form to be valid.
